Daniel 2:11

What the king asks is impossible. Only the gods can reveal this to the king, but the gods do not dwell among men (literally: 'their home/dwelling is not with flesh')."

The arameic text BETA

Hebrew Masoretic text (MA), Read from right to left

וּמִלְּתָא   דִי   מַלְכָּה   שָׁאֵל   יַקִּירָה   וְאָחֳרָן   לָא   אִיתַי   דִּי   יְחַוִּנַּהּ   קֳדָם   מַלְכָּא   לָהֵן   אֱלָהִין   דִּי   מְדָרְהוֹן   עִם   בִּשְׂרָא   לָא   אִיתוֹהִי  

Greek Septuagint (LXX), Read from left to right

καὶ ὁ λόγος ὃν ζητεῖς βασιλεῦ βαρύς ἐστι καὶ ἐπίδοξος καὶ οὐδείς ἐστιν ὃς δηλώσει ταῦτα τῷ βασιλεῖ εἰ μήτι ἄγγελος οὗ οὐκ ἔστι κατοικητήριον μετὰ πάσης σαρκός ὅθεν οὐκ ἐνδέχεται γενέσθαι καθάπερ οἴει
